6 Digit Serial Display Driver with CAT4016

6 Digit serial display project has been designed around CAT4016 IC from ON semi.  The CAT4016 is a 16 channel constant current driver for LED billboard and other general display applications. LED channel currents are programmed together via an external RSET resistor. Low output voltage operation on the LED channels as low as 0.4 V (for 2 to 100 mA LED current) allows for more power efficient designs.

A high-speed 4-wire serial interface of up to 25 MHz clock frequency controls each individual channel using a shift register and latch configuration. A serial output data pin (SOUT) allows multiple devices to be cascaded and programmed via one serial interface. The device also includes a blanking control pin (BLANK) that can be used to disable all channels independently of the interface.

Thermal shutdown protection is incorporated in the device to disable the LED outputs if the die temperature exceeds a set limit.

Features

  • 6 Digit 1 inch 7Segment Display
  • Supply Input 3V to 5.5V
  • Serial interface up to 25 MHz clock frequency
  • LED current 20mA (Range from 2 mA to 100)
  • LED current set by external RSET resistor
  • 300 mV LED dropout at 30 mA
  • Thermal shutdown protection
  • R1,R2,R3 Current Set Resistors

 

LED Current Set Formula

LED Current = 50X1.2/Rset ,

Rset = R1, R2, R3

 

CN1 : Connector

PIN1 : 3V TO 5.5V (VCC)

PIN2 : SIN (DI) Serial Data Input

PIN3 : CLK (CL) Serial Clock Input

PIN4 : Latch (LT) Latch Data Input

PIN5 : Blank (BK) LED Channel enable disable input

PIN6 : GND

 

CN2 : Serial Data Output

PIN1 : 3V TO 5.5V (VCC)

PIN2 : Sout (Do) Serial Data output

PIN3 : CLK (CL) Serial Clock output

PIN4 : Latch (LT) Latch Data output

PIN5 : Blank (BK) LED Channel enable disable

PIN6 : GND
